Trump blames Biden for allowing Haitian migrant accused of bludgeoning Florida into US

Former President Trump has directed criticism at the Biden administration’s immigration approach, attributing it to the release of a Haitian migrant accused of brutally murdering a Florida mother in broad daylight. Trump highlighted this incident by sharing distressing footage of the alleged attack.

The suspect, Rolbert Jaochin, aged 40, is accused of fatally assaulting a 51-year-old mother of two with a hammer, leaving her lifeless in the parking area of a Chevron gas station in Fort Myers last Friday morning, based on court documents obtained by The Post.

On Thursday, Trump took to Truth Social, where he expressed his outrage over the “animal” involved in the heinous crime.

In his post, he included an unedited video of the incident, describing it as “one of the most vicious things you will ever see.”

Addressing both Republicans and “Common Sense Americans,” Trump accused President Biden and the Democratic Party of transforming the United States into a “dumping ground.”

He urged for prayers for the victim’s family and promised that swift and harsh justice would be pursued in this case.

The president noted that he wouldn’t recommend watching the 20-second footage capturing the victim’s last moments, but thought he “had an obligation to put it up so that people can see what Democrats are protecting.”

In the harrowing video, Jaochin can be seen pounding the windshield of a black SUV in the gas station parking lot before the victim, an employee of the gas station, walks out of a nearby storefront and says something indiscernible to him. 

The alleged monster shouted something back while storming over. As he approached the mother, he jumped up and whacked her in the face with a hammer, the clip shows. 

She fell back onto the sidewalk, lying face up and prone as he bludgeoned her six more times, the stomach-turning footage shows.

He then stepped over her body and fled as if nothing had happened, according to the video.

The victim was pronounced dead on that same sidewalk not long after. First responders found her there, lying in a pool of her own blood, according to the court documents.

Jaochin was swiftly taken into custody that same day after several officers recognized him from previous encounters.

He reportedly confessed to the senseless murder. He was charged with homicide, criminal mischief, and damage of property over $1,000. 

Police haven’t publicly identified the victim or disclosed a motive.

The Haitian native arrived in the US in August 2022 and was released into the country by the Biden administration, which had granted him Temporary Protected Status, according to the Department of Homeland Security.

Immigration and Customs Enforcement placed a detainer on Jaochin after his arrest, ensuring that he will “be deported regardless of the outcome of this case,” DHS said.
